Companies still not listing salaries

Is anyone else seeing that certain companies are still not posting the salary ranges despite being legally obligated to do so? Big companies like Ernst Young are still non-compliant and it's infuriating. They had plenty of time to implement this and are facing seemingly no repercussions.

Edited: Original example used was Scotiabank and as a federally regulated company they are exempt.
